Day-to-Day:

Insight Global is looking to hire a Rapid7 Vulnerability Management Consultant in Cedar Rapids, IA. This individual will lead the implementation and deployment of a vulnerability management program utilizing Rapid7 InsightVM across approximately 400 assets in a hybrid cloud environment. They will install and configure agents, validate asset inventory, establish authenticated scanning, and ensure all supported endpoints, servers, network devices, and cloud assets are incorporated into the program. The consultant will develop the full vulnerability management lifecycle, including discovery, triage, remediation, verification, and exception handling processes. They will create dashboards and reports for both technical teams and executive leadership, document system configurations and operational procedures, develop SOPs, and provide training and knowledge transfer to internal IT staff.
